Create a Montessori-Inspired Bedroom: The Ideal Bed for Children

In Montessori philosophy, creating an environment that fosters independence, exploration, and autonomy is essential. This approach extends to every aspect of a child's life, including their sleeping space. Montessori-style children's beds are carefully designed to promote these principles and provide a nurturing sleep environment for your little one. Let's delve into the features and benefits of Montessori-style children's beds.

Features of Montessori-Style Children's Beds:

1. Low Profile for Accessibility:

Montessori-style children's beds are typically low to the ground, allowing easy access for your child. This low profile helps them get in and out of bed independently, promoting a sense of autonomy from early childhood.

2. Side Rails:

Many Montessori beds include side rails to prevent the child from falling out of bed without limiting their access. These rails provide a sense of security without hindering movement and reduce the risk of accidental falls, ensuring a safe and restful sleep environment.

3. Freedom of Movement:

One of the main advantages of Montessori-style beds is the freedom of movement they offer. Children can get in and out of bed at their leisure, encouraging exploration and self-discovery even during sleep. This freedom supports motor development and a sense of responsibility. Often, Montessori beds have an open design, without footboards or headboards, encouraging freedom of movement and creativity in arranging the sleeping space.

4. Comfortable and Cozy:

Montessori beds prioritize comfort, with cozy bedding that invites children to rest peacefully. Soft and child-friendly materials create an inviting sleeping space where your child can relax and recharge.

5. Natural Materials:

Benefits of Montessori-Style Children's Beds:

**Independence and Confidence**

A Montessori-inspired bedroom with the right bed fosters independence and autonomy. Your child learns to make the bed, tidy up the space, and choose when to rest, promoting a sense of responsibility and confidence.

**Safety**

With side rails and a low-to-the-ground design, these beds provide a safe sleep environment, allowing children to explore without fear.

**Freedom of Movement**

The open layout of Montessori beds allows children to move freely, encouraging physical development and exploration during play.

**Comfort**

The use of natural materials in Montessori furniture creates a comfortable and cozy sleeping space, promoting restful nights.

Creating a Nurturing Sleep Environment:

1. Choose a Relaxing Color Palette:

Opt for neutral and relaxing colors that create a peaceful sleep-friendly atmosphere.

2. Include Child-Sized Furniture:

Incorporate a low-profile bookshelf and a child-sized nightstand to encourage independence in choosing books and items before bedtime.

3. Use Soft Bedding:

Use soft and cozy bedding that invites relaxation. Ensure it's easy for your child to make the bed independently.

4. Create a Reading Nook:

Set up a cozy reading corner with a small bookshelf and cushions where your child can unwind with a story before bedtime.
